UMG, the Universal Music Group, is looking for a Director, Technical Design to help drive the execution of merchandise needs for Artist specific E-commerce Campaigns. This role bridges the gap between creative vision and product development to ensure garments meet quality, fit, and construction standards across various product categories.
Requirements
- Deep Understanding of garment construction and fabric properties is critical
- Strong Skills in design software’s such as Adobe Illustrator, Photoshop and CAD programs are essential. PLM systems also a positive
- Previous experience in apparel design and tech pack creation is highly values
- Extensive factory manufacturing process experience including production timeline management, fact-based costing, and pricing.
Responsibilities
- Create original sketches and technical drawings for new apparel designs and collections
- Material Selection, work alongside the Product Development lead to choose and source fabrics, colors, trims and embellishments that align with the artists brand keeping in mind pricing and quality standards.
- Produce detailed technical packages and specifications for each design, ensuring designs meet production requirements
- Ability to create tech packs that are not only inclusive of technical sketches but also measurement specifications, fabric details, bill of materials, colorways, and construction details
- Ability to translate design ideas to detailed blueprints for manufacturers to produce a myriad of product offerings from apparel to accessories
- Participate in fit sessions, providing feedback on garment construction and making necessary adjustments to ensure the fit intention is met based on reference samples and creative direction.
- Manage and update all Creative tech packs from Initial creation to edits to ensure manufacturers have all comments and revisions captured in the tech pack
